I've just been asked to be a bridesmaid...what does that mean?


Weddings are so much fun! All the friends, parties and dresses. You have just been asked to be a Maid/Matron of Honor or a Bridesmaid. What does that mean and what are some things I need to make sure I understand BEFORE I say yes?

Each bride and each wedding requires a different level of participation from the bridal party. A more formal wedding will require more participation and typically more money, a less formal wedding will require less. A good bride communicates to the bridal party what her needs are. To help you be the best bridesmaid you can here are a few things that are typical responsibilities.

~Help the bride/groom with pre-wedding tasks
Scouting the location
Addressing envelopes
Making favors

~Make your own travel and lodging plans for any wedding event you are attending

~Pay for your dress, shoes, and accessories
This includes any shipping, alterations or steaming

~Plan, attend, and help host the bridal shower

~Provide the bride with levity and comfort durring the planning
Think of yourself as comic relief or a buffer if things get sticky

~Attend ALL pre-wedding parties and events

~Help plan and attend the bachelorette party

~Atend the rehearsal

~Purchase bridal shower and wedding gifts

~Arrive on time at the designated place the day of the wedding
It's actually better to be a bit early than to be late

~Attend and often the bridesmaids pay for all pre-wedding beauty prep

~Pose for pictures before and after the wedding

~Be ready to depart on time for the ceremony

~Stand in line as part of the wedding ceremony, and the receiving line after the ceremony has ended.

~Play hostess at he cocktail hour and during the reception
Encourage guests to mingle and dance

~Be AVAILABLE
The day of the event you may be asked to do everything from running to the house to ensure the iron has been turned off to making a shopping trip to replace a broken toasting goblet

~Help with the post party clean-up
Including returning rental items if necessary
